request->isAjax()){ $get = $this->request->get(); $list=OaLogic::data($get); $this->_success('',$list); } return $this->fetch(); } public function date($id){ $order=Db::name('order_yearcard')->where('id',$id)->find(); if($order['yearcard_id']==1){ $goods_id=8; } if($order['yearcard_id']==9){ $goods_id=10; } if($order['yearcard_id']==10){ $goods_id=11; } if($order['yearcard_id']==12){ $goods_id=9; } if($order['yearcard_id']==14){ $goods_id=38; } if($order['yearcard_id']==17){ $goods_id=39; } if($order['yearcard_id']==18){ $goods_id=40; } if($order['yearcard_id']==19){ $goods_id=49; } if($order['yearcard_id']==20){ $goods_id=50; } if($order['yearcard_id']==21){ $goods_id=41; } if($order['yearcard_id']==22){ $goods_id=42; } if($order['yearcard_id']==24){ $goods_id=51; } if($order['yearcard_id']==25){ $goods_id=52; } if($order['yearcard_id']==26){ $goods_id=58; } if($order['yearcard_id']==27){ $goods_id=44; } if($order['yearcard_id']==28){ $goods_id=53; } if($order['yearcard_id']==29){ $goods_id=54; } if($order['yearcard_id']==30){ $goods_id=55; } if($order['yearcard_id']==31){ $goods_id=57; } if($order['yearcard_id']==32){ $goods_id=45; } if($order['yearcard_id']==33){ $goods_id=46; } if($order['yearcard_id']==34){ $goods_id=56; } if($order['yearcard_id']==35){ $goods_id=58; } if($order['yearcard_id']==36){ $goods_id=59; } if($order['yearcard_id']==37){ $goods_id=60; } $user=Db::name('user_address')->where('user_id',$order['user_id'])->find(); $order_sn=createSn('order', 'order_sn', '', 4); $data=[ 'order_sn'=> $order_sn, 'goods_id'=>$goods_id, 'user_id'=>$order['user_id'], 'code'=>$order['surplus_count'], 'order_status'=>1, 'pay_status'=>1, 'pay_way'=>3, 'pay_time'=>$order['paytime'], 'consignee'=>$user['contact'], 'province'=>$user['province_id'], 'city'=>$user['city_id'], 'district'=>$user['district_id'], 'lat'=>$user['lat'], 'lng'=>$user['lng'], 'mobile'=>$user['telephone'], 'address'=>$user['address'], 'goods_price'=>$order['pay_fee'], 'order_amount'=>$order['pay_fee'], 'total_amount'=>$order['pay_fee'], 'total_num'=>1, 'type'=>0, 'number'=>$order['count'], 'create_time'=>$order['createtime'], 'update_time'=>$order['updatetime'], ]; $inser=Db::name('order')->data($data)->insert(); if($inser){ $order=Db::name('order_yearcard')->where('id',$id)->update(['static'=>1]); $this->_success('添加成功'); } } }